La Jolla Shores, located between La Jolla Village and Torrey Pines, is a coastal and residential San Diego neighborhood with a wide sandy beach and a calm, kayak-friendly cove.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around Avenida de la Playa and Camino del Oro, where surf shops, espresso counters, and low-key eateries meet the salt-air promenade. Mid-century condos and beach cottages sit beside newer, clean-lined builds, with palms and ocean views shaping the streetscape. La Jolla Shores Beach and Kellogg Park set the daily rhythm with volleyball courts, picnic lawns, and long shoreline walks. The Birch Aquarium at Scripps and the La Jolla Playhouse add a cultural counterpoint to the water-first lifestyle. Sunset Cliffs-style drama gives way here to a softer horizon and a steady, outdoorsy pace.
